Responsibilities
- Design and implement quantum algorithms for optimization problems
- Develop error correction protocols for fault-tolerant quantum systems
- Collaborate on hybrid quantum-classical computing frameworks
- Lead research initiatives in quantum machine learning applications
- Publish breakthrough findings in top-tier scientific journals
- Secure patents for novel quantum methodologies
- Mentor junior researchers in quantum computing principles
Qualifications
- PhD in Physics, Computer Science, or related field (or equivalent experience)
- 3+ years of hands-on quantum computing research experience
- Expertise in quantum programming languages (Qiskit, Cirq, etc.)
- Strong background in linear algebra and complex analysis
- Publication record in quantum information science
- Experience with superconducting or trapped-ion quantum processors
- Demonstrated ability to secure competitive research funding
